Obviously, in retrospect, Joe Biden should have stepped away from that race. We should have had an open contest. And in this book, I frankly talk about, you know, how tribal our politics have become, how Republicans are willing to excuse Donald Trump's corruption because their entire identity structure is built around their party. And I think that happens on the Democratic side as well, where we are willing to look the other way too often at mistakes that our own party leaders are making. (07:59–08:08)
